A dehydrated tree will start to droop and wilt quickly, so we recommend adding a minimum of 500ml of water. About 1 quart per inch of trunk diameter. The type of real christmas tree you have in your home will change how you water it, with cut trees and rooted trees requiring slightly different care. Water your real christmas tree every day to keep it looking plump and full. Then put the tree in water. A real christmas tree can absorb up to 2 litres of water every day, so be sure to top it up with fresh water frequently. As a rule of thumb, a christmas tree needs 4 cups (950 ml) of water for every 1 in. Turns out, a fresh christmas tree should be watered daily, especially in the first days after bringing it home from the farm.
